Description

For its popularity, Papalote is kind of a one-trick pony. Its healthy, if somewhat bland, takes on taqueria standards include a grilled zucchini and eggplant burrito and pechuga al achiote, as well as the standard chicken and steak, cooked to order. They're really all vehicles for Papalote's magic ingredient: that roasted-tomato salsa. Smoky, tangy, and deep, it electrifies everything it touches, and you'll see most diners spooning more salsa into the burrito with every bite. You could eat it by the jar — and now can; they keep the cooler stocked with salsa for purchase.

    If you're doing a burrito stroll in the Mission, Papalote is a little off the well-trodden path by the standards of location, decor, and menu. Behind its bright-blue-tile facade, you'll find an ordering counter and a small but comfy dining room hung with cool framed photographs. The menu board includes some uncommon offerings in addition to the classic carne asada and chile verde: On the no-meat tip there's marinated tofu (tinted with achiote), soyrizo, and grilled veggies; for gourmands, there's chicken mole, and shrimp or fish sautéed in white wine and butter, plus your choice of regular, whole wheat, spinach, or roma tomato tortillas. Papalote's Web site features a mission statement (pun unintended, we think) over an adorable photo of the owners as toddlers in matching yellow T-shirts in Chapultepec in 1975: "To prepare outstanding Mexican dishes with the freshest meats and produce available, and serve them in a comfortable and exciting atmosphere."
